#!/usr/bin/env python3
import argparse
import json
import socket
# import subprocess
import urllib.parse
import urllib.request
SELF_RESOLVE_URL = 'http://ifconfig.co'
GANDI_API_URL = 'https://dns.api.gandi.net/api/v5'
def get_own_address(ipv4=False):
'''
Return the (external) IP address of this machine.
An IPv6 address is returned, unless `ipv4` is set to `True`.
The external IP address is obtained using the service of `ifconfig.co`.
'''
## ugly alternative calling curl:
# curl = subprocess.run(['curl', '-4' if ipv4 else '-6', SELF_RESOLVE_URL],
# stdout=subprocess.PIPE, stderr=subprocess.PIPE)
# return curl.stdout.strip().decode('ascii')
# resolve provider url to ipv4 or ipv6 address
url = SELF_RESOLVE_URL
url_host = urllib.parse.urlsplit(url).hostname
url_ip = socket.getaddrinfo(host=url_host, port=None,
family=socket.AF_INET if ipv4 else socket.AF_INET6,
type=socket.SOCK_STREAM)[0][4][0]
if not ipv4:
url_ip = '[{url_ip}]'.format(**locals())
req = urllib.request.Request(url.replace(url_host, url_ip))
req.add_header('Host', url_host)
req.add_header('User-Agent', 'curl/7.21.3 (x86_64-unknown-linux-gnu) libcurl/7.21.3 OpenSSL/1.0.0c zlib/1.2.5')
with urllib.request.urlopen(req) as conn:
return conn.read().strip().decode('ascii')
def get_address(hostname, ipv4=False):
'''
Resolve the given hostname to an IP address.
An IPv6 address is returned, unless `ipv4` is set to `True`.
'''
addresses = socket.getaddrinfo(host=hostname, port=None, type=socket.SOCK_STREAM)
for family, _, _, _, address in addresses:
if family == (socket.AF_INET if ipv4 else socket.AF_INET6):
return address[0]
def get_address_family(address):
for version, family in [ (4, socket.AF_INET),
(6, socket.AF_INET6) ]:
try:
socket.inet_pton(family, address)
return version
except OSError:
pass
return False
def gandi_post(apikey, endpoint, data=None):
'''
Send `data` to a Gandi API `endpoint`.
'''
url = GANDI_API_URL + endpoint
data = json.dumps(data).encode('utf-8') if (data is not None) else None
headers = { 'X-Api-Key': apikey }
method = 'GET' if (data is None) else 'PUT'
if data is not None:
headers['Content-Type'] = 'application/json'
req = urllib.request.Request(url, headers=headers, data=data, method=method)
with urllib.request.urlopen(req) as conn:
return json.loads(conn.read().decode('utf-8'))
def get_zone_uuid(apikey, domain):
'''
Get the Gandi-internal UUID for a `domain`.
'''
return gandi_post(apikey, '/domains/'+domain)['zone_uuid']
def get_zone_config(apikey, uuid, subdomain, rec_type):
'''
Get the configuration for a `subdomain`, which lies inside the domain
identified by the `uuid`.
The UUID for a domain can be looked up with the `get_zone_uuid` function.
'''
assert rec_type in [ 'A', 'AAAA' ]
return gandi_post(apikey, '/zones/'+uuid+'/records/'+subdomain+'/'+rec_type)
def set_zone_config(apikey, uuid, subdomain, rec_type, ttl, value):
'''
Set configuration `value`s for a `subdomain`, which lies inside the domain
identified by the `uuid`.
The UUID for a domain can be looked up with the `get_zone_uuid` function.
'''
return gandi_post(apikey, '/zones/'+uuid+'/records/'+subdomain+'/'+rec_type,
{ 'rrset_ttl': ttl,
'rrset_values': [ value ]
})
#
# Command-line utility
#
if __name__ == '__main__':
# command line arguments
parser = argparse.ArgumentParser()
parser.add_argument('api_key', metavar='GANDI_API_KEY', help='Gandi API key')
parser.add_argument('domain', metavar='subdomain.domain.tld', help='Domain to be updated')
parser.add_argument('type', choices=['A', 'AAAA'], help='IPv4 (A) or v6 (AAAA)')
parser.add_argument('address', nargs='?', help='IP address to be set')
args = parser.parse_args()
assert args.domain.count('.') == 2
subdomain, domain = args.domain.split('.', 1)
rec_type = args.type
ipv4 = (rec_type == 'A')
if args.address is None:
# if no address is given, determine the external address of this machine
local_address = get_own_address(ipv4)
elif not get_address_family(args.address):
# resolve the given address to an IP address
local_address = get_address(args.address, ipv4)
else:
# address seems to be a valid IP address already
version = get_address_family(args.address)
assert ((version == 4) and (args.type == 'A')) \
!= ((version == 6) and (args.type == 'AAAA'))
local_address = args.address
print('Local address:', local_address)
# get Gandi's UUID for the domain
uuid = get_zone_uuid(args.api_key, domain)
print('Zone UUID:', uuid)
# get configuration for the subdomain under the UUID
config = get_zone_config(args.api_key, uuid, subdomain, rec_type)
# update if necessary
print('Current value:', config['rrset_values'][0])
if config['rrset_values'][0] == local_address:
print('Nothing to be done.')
else:
set_zone_config(args.api_key, uuid, subdomain, rec_type,
config['rrset_ttl'], local_address)
print('Updated zone configuration.')
